资源简介

Proteus仿真:LED流水 定时器.rar

资源截图

代码片段和文件信息

#include				 
//宏定义
#define uchar unsigned char 
#define LED P0

//全局变量
uchar Time;

void main(void)
{

uchar data1=0xfe;
TMOD = 0x01; //选择工作方式1
   TH0 = 0x3C;  //设置初始值定时50MS
   TL0 = 0xB0; 
   EA = 1;  //打开总中断
   ET0 = 1;  //打开定时器0中断
   TR0 = 1;  //启动定时器0
while(1)
{
LED = data1;
if(Time==10)  //0.5s进入if内进行移位
{
Time = 0;
data1 = data1<<1|0x01;
if(data1==0xff)data1=0xfe;
}
}
}

void Timer0() interrupt 1
{
TH0 = 0x3C;  //设置初始值
    TL0 = 0xB0;
Time++;
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件        584  2020-07-23 11:19  Proteus仿真:LED流水+定时器\Keil4\main.c

     文件       2209  2020-07-23 11:13  Proteus仿真:LED流水+定时器\Keil4\main.LST

     文件        238  2020-07-23 11:12  Proteus仿真:LED流水+定时器\Keil4\Template.hex

     文件         29  2020-07-23 11:12  Proteus仿真:LED流水+定时器\Keil4\Template.lnp

     文件       3356  2020-07-23 11:12  Proteus仿真:LED流水+定时器\Keil4\Template.M51

     文件       2546  2020-07-23 11:13  Proteus仿真:LED流水+定时器\Keil4\Template.plg

     文件      56257  2020-07-23 11:13  Proteus仿真:LED流水+定时器\Keil4\Template.uvopt

     文件      13228  2020-07-23 11:13  Proteus仿真:LED流水+定时器\Keil4\Template.uvproj

     文件          0  2020-07-23 09:20  Proteus仿真:LED流水+定时器\Keil4\Template_uvproj.bak

     文件       1854  2020-07-23 09:15  Proteus仿真:LED流水+定时器\Proteus\Backup Of 新工程.pdsbak

     文件      14711  2020-07-23 09:34  Proteus仿真:LED流水+定时器\Proteus\Last Loaded 新工程.pdsbak

     文件      14617  2020-07-23 09:38  Proteus仿真:LED流水+定时器\Proteus\新工程.pdsprj

     文件       2200  2020-07-23 11:29  Proteus仿真:LED流水+定时器\Proteus\新工程.pdsprj.LAPTOP-FMM4J9B4.86150.workspace

     目录          0  2020-10-21 13:27  Proteus仿真:LED流水+定时器\Keil4

     目录          0  2020-10-21 13:27  Proteus仿真:LED流水+定时器\Proteus

     目录          0  2020-10-21 13:27  Proteus仿真:LED流水+定时器

----------- ---------  ---------- -----  ----

               111829                    16


评论

共有 条评论